SHORT,Edward
 EDWARD SHORT
1898-1975

 
Friday, July 11, Edward Short passed away at a local hospital at the age of
77. Mr. Short was born in Johnson County February 8, 1898, the son of the
late Fred and Louise Akers Short.
 
He was a retired Armco employee from the plant protection department and was
a member of the First Christian Church.
 
He leaves his wife, Pearl Wells Short, two daughters, Mrs. William Blackburn
of Cincinnati, OH and Mrs. John H. V. Larch of Camp Springs, MD; also seven
grandchildren; four sisters, Mrs. W. L. Webb of Paintsville, Mrs. Rosa Music
of Van Lear, Mrs. Carl Powers of Meally and Mrs. Clara Lewis of Baltimore,
MD; and two brothers, Lester and Bill Short, both of Meally.
 
Funeral services were held at the chapel of the Jones-Preston Funeral Home
Sunday, July 6. Reverend Sam Glenn was the officiating minister.
 
Burial was at the Highland Memorial Park at Staffordsville under the
arrangement and direction of the Jones-Preston Funeral Home.
 
Paintsville Herald,
Wednesday,
July 16, 1975
